    Trello is a popular project management tool that uses a visual approach to project management. It's easy to use and helps teams organize and manage their work effectively.
    Trello is a web-based project management and collaboration tool that allows users to organize tasks and projects using a visual board interface. Users can create boards for different projects, add lists to represent different phases or categories, and create cards within lists to represent tasks or items. The cards can be moved across lists to indicate progress and status.
    • Intuitive Interface: The user-friendly drag-and-drop interface makes it easy to organize and prioritize tasks.
    • Collaboration Features: Multiple users can be added to boards, allowing for real-time collaboration and team coordination.
    • Checklists and Due Dates: Users can add checklists and set due dates to track progress and deadlines.
    • Attachments and Comments: Files and comments can be attached to cards, providing additional context and facilitating communication.
    • Labels and Filtering: Labels can be applied to cards for categorization and filtering.

    Jira is a popular project management tool that's widely used in the software development industry. It's known for its agile project management features and is used by many software development teams worldwide.
    Jira is a widely used project management software that enables teams to plan, track, and manage their work efficiently. It is primarily designed for agile software development, but it can also be customized for any project management process. Jira provides a collaborative environment that allows teams to create and prioritize tasks, assign them to team members, track progress, and manage issues.
    • Task Management: Allows creating, assigning, and tracking tasks.
    • Agile Planning: Supports agile methodologies like Scrum and Kanban.
    • Issue Management: Enables tracking and resolving issues in the project.
    • Workflow Automation: Automates repetitive tasks using customizable workflows.
    • Real-Time Collaboration: Facilitates collaboration and communication among team members.

Ranking factors for popular project management software

  1. User Interface and Usability
    The software should have an intuitive, user-friendly interface that is easy to navigate. Users should be able to quickly access key features and tools without a steep learning curve.
  2. Features and Functionality
    Analyze the key features offered by the software, such as task management, team collaboration, resource management, time tracking, reporting, and more. Ensure the software provides the functionality that meets your project management needs.
  3. Customizability and Flexible Workflows
    The software should allow for customization and adaptation to suit your organization's specific processes and workflows.
  4. Integration with Other Tools
    The software should be able to integrate with other commonly used tools and systems, such as file sharing, communication platforms, and CRM systems, to ensure seamless collaboration and centralized data management.
  5. Scalability
    The software should be able to handle the growth of your organization and projects over time. It should have the ability to scale up or down based on the needs and requirements of your organization.
  6. Security and Data Protection
    The software should provide robust security features to protect your project data and ensure privacy compliance, including encryption, password protection, and secure data storage.
  7. Cost and Pricing Structure
    Evaluate the cost of the software, including subscription fees, licensing costs, and any additional expenses for features, support, or upgrades. Make sure the pricing structure aligns with your organization's budget and goals.
  8. Customer Support and Resources
    Test the responsiveness and quality of the software's customer support, along with the availability of resources such as user guides, tutorials, and community forums, to ensure you'll have adequate assistance during implementation and ongoing usage.
  9. Reviews and Customer Feedback
    Look for reviews and testimonials from actual users of the software, as they can provide valuable insights into how well the software performs in real-world scenarios.
  10. Vendor Reputation and Market Presence
    Research the reputation and market presence of the software vendor to ensure they have a history of reliability and stability. A reputable vendor will be more likely to provide ongoing support and updates to their software.
